Abstract: A switchblade includes a casing that defines a cavity. A blade having a cutting edge has a retracted position in which the cutting edge is inside the cavity and a deployed position in which the cutting edge is outside the cavity. A spring is operably connected to the blade to bias the blade to the deployed position. An actuator is releasably engaged with the blade, and operation of the actuator allows the blade to move between the retracted position and the deployed position. A safety lever that extends through at least a portion of the casing lever has a lock position that prevents operation of the actuator and an unlock position that permits operation of the actuator.
Abstract: An alignment aid for a suppressor includes a sleeve having an external surface and an internal surface. An alignment slot extends longitudinally along the external surface of the sleeve. A groove is in the internal surface, and a strip is at least partially in the groove. A set screw is engaged with the strip to bias the strip radially inward from the groove.
Abstract: A suppressor for a firearm includes a casing and a plurality of baffles inside the casing. A retainer is releasably coupled to the casing downstream from the plurality of baffles, and the retainer has a downstream surface. A rear cap is releasably coupled to the casing upstream from the plurality of baffles, and the rear cap has an upstream surface and a downstream surface. A downstream rear cap surface feature is defined by the downstream surface of the rear cap and has a complementary shape to the downstream surface of the retainer. When the rear cap is removed from the casing, the downstream rear cap surface feature can engage with the downstream surface of the retainer to remove the retainer from the casing.

Abstract: A switchblade includes a casing that defines a cavity. A blade has a cutting edge with a retracted position in which the cutting edge is inside the cavity and a deployed position in which the cutting edge is outside of the cavity. An actuator is slidably engaged with the casing. A front lock is inside the cavity and engaged with the blade in the deployed position, and a rear lock is inside the cavity and engaged with the blade in the retracted position. A slider inside the cavity has a first side opposed to a second side, and the slider defines a front sloped surface and a rear sloped surface. A tab is releasably connected to the slider and engaged with the actuator.
Abstract: A folding knife includes a handle having a butt end opposed to a head end. A blade is pivotally connected to the head end of the handle. The blade has a cutting edge, a retracted position in which at least a portion of the cutting edge is inside the handle, and an extended position in which a majority of the cutting edge is outside the handle. A spring bar is connected to the handle and has a first end biased toward the blade at the head end of the handle. An insert is connected to the first end of the spring bar and separates the first end of the spring bar from the blade when the blade moves between the retracted and extended positions.
